Description
Plate Restaurant is a modern dining experience located on the mezzanine and ground floor of M by Montcalm Hotel in Shoreditch. The restaurant offers British cuisine with a French flair, using seasonal products for a range of menus created by French chef patron Arnaud Stevens. Guests can enjoy dishes such as Barnsley chop and steamed St Mawes sea bream from the A La Carte menu, or opt for something lighter at Plate Bake, an all day patisserie serving afternoon tea with a French twist and European pastries. The mezzanine also features a cocktail bar overlooking the action below, making it the perfect spot for a quirky and funky dining experience. The venue is available for semi hire or exclusive use of the entire 1st floor for you and your guests.
